Happy Trails


Wassup, Anime Fans!!!

When Good Smile Company had a Toy Photography contest, a few months ago, I entered a few photos... OK... I entered a lot! But, I did so because I already had so many of their figures and I had wanted to take different photos and try new things with them! PART 5 OF 5!!!

One of the things, that I like to do, is go hiking and dragging along my figures with me to take some photos. For this set, for the GSC contest, I took early morning shots during the middle of the week, so that there weren't many people on the trail at the time. This made for a couple great shots of a lost Hachikuji. The sun also hit the side of the hill quite nicely, which felt really natural for a Saber photo. Yagyu caught the nice sky color quite well while crossing over the bridge. All in all, it was a nice hike.

Well, that was the last of the Good Smile Company contest pics, that I submitted! It was fun, and I'm curious to what they'll do next!

Darkness


Wassup, Anime Fans!!!

When Good Smile Company had a Toy Photography contest, a few months ago, I entered a few photos... OK... I entered a lot! But, I did so because I already had so many of their figures and I had wanted to take different photos and try new things with them!

For this set, I wanted to have my figures in a dark setting and possibly have an underlight on some of them. For this, I used my lightbox. I also decided to experiment with some effects, which still need a lot of work, but, for how fast I pumped them out, not bad.

I think I ended up getting an honorable mention or something, which is not bad since I just started taking pics!
